Senior CNC Programmer

EmersonElyria, OH
2d

About The Position

If you are a Senior CNC Programmer professional looking for an opportunity to grow your career, Emerson has an exciting role for you! In this position, you will develop, optimize, and maintain CNC programs for a variety of machining equipment, including vertical and horizontal machining centers, traditional and Swiss-style lathes, and multi-axis Mill-Turn machines. You will leverage advanced CAM software to create efficient, precise, and reliable programs that meet production and quality requirements while minimizing machine downtime. This role offers the chance to collaborate across engineering, production, and quality teams to drive process improvements and ensure the highest standards of efficiency and performance.

Requirements

  • Two (2) year technical degree plus five (5) years related experience (intern/co-op experience will be considered) or equivalent combination of education and experience.
  • Appropriate knowledge, demonstrated competence, and experience in manufacturing machining technologies and related industries .
  • CNC programming experience with a 3D CAM software (examples: Esprit, EdgeCAM, MasterCAM, GibbsCAM, TopSolid, etc).
  • Understanding of machine controllers and general setup and operation of CNC lathes and machining centers.
  • Understanding of G&M code .
  • Ability to recognize and solve simple and complex problems in manufacturing.
  • Ability to manage multiple projects in a fast-paced manufacturing environment.

Nice To Haves

  • General understanding of macro CNC programming and probing techniques.
  • Experience with solid modeling software (e.g., SolidWorks) and related tools.
  • Experience with CNC machining fixture design.
  • Experience with Vericut simulation software.
  • Understanding of Design for Manufacturing and Automation.
  • Practitioner of LEAN manufacturing and application of LEAN tools.
  • Good organizational, project management, and presentation skills to interact with all levels within the organization and with suppliers and customers.
  • Proficiency in Microsoft Excel, Word, and PowerPoint.
  • Ability to work independently without supervision.
  • Ability to collaborate on a cross-functional team.

Responsibilities

  • Develop and optimize CNC programs using CAM software for a wide range of machining equipment.
  • Interpret technical drawings, 3D models, and specifications to create accurate programs that meet design and tolerancing requirements.
  • Partner with engineering and production teams to ensure manufacturability and efficient machining processes, including fixture and tooling support.
  • Evaluate and improve toolpaths, cycle times, and setups to reduce waste and enhance productivity.
  • Validate and test programs through first-article inspection and machine trials.
  • Troubleshoot and resolve programming and machining issues, providing technical support to operators and engineers.
  • Maintain and document a library of CNC programs, tooling setups, and machining parameters.
  • Stay current on advancements in machining technologies and CAM software to drive continuous improvement.
  • Perform other duties as assigned.

Benefits

  • We prioritize providing flexible, competitive benefits plans to meet you and your family’s physical, mental, financial, and social needs.
  • We provide a variety of medical insurance plans, with dental and vision coverage, Employee Assistance Program, 401(k), tuition reimbursement, employee resource groups, recognition, and much more.
  • Our culture offers flexible time off plans, including paid parental leave (maternal and paternal), vacation and holiday leave.

Stand Out From the Crowd

Upload your resume and get instant feedback on how well it matches this job.

Upload and Match Resume

What This Job Offers

Job Type

Full-time

Career Level

Mid Level

Education Level

Associate degree

Number of Employees

1-10 employees

©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service